Year 12
It is now time for our Year 12 students to be considering early entry schemes as an admission pathway to university if applicable; and scholarships. Every educational institution has a specific marketing program to attract students and so it is important that students visit the websites to learn about what each institution has to offer. Many tertiary providers rely on HSC performances whereas others require a separate application, each with their own due dates. For students who wish to apply to university through the University Admissions Centre (UAC), the commencement date to register preferences will begin in August. As soon as the necessary information arrives at the school, each prospective university student will receive a copy of UAC’S latest publication detailing important dates, course codes and procedures etc .
